Advanced Jenkins for K8s (AWS EKS, EFS, PV,Docker in Docker)

via Udemy

Go to Course: https://www.udemy.com/course/advanced-jenkins-for-k8s-aws-eks-efs-docker-in-docker/

Introduction

Certainly! Here's a comprehensive review, detailing, and recommendation for the Coursera course: --- **Course Review & Recommendation: Mastering Jenkins CI/CD with Kubernetes on Coursera** Are you a software developer, engineer, or an intermediate DevOps practitioner eager to streamline your CI/CD workflows in Kubernetes environments? If so, this free Coursera course offers an invaluable introduction to deploying Jenkins seamlessly within Kubernetes clusters. **Course Overview:** This course addresses a common challenge: setting up a robust Jenkins CI/CD pipeline tailored for Kubernetes. Unlike traditional methods that involve installing Jenkins directly as a package on Linux servers, this course highlights a modern approach—deploying Jenkins as a Kubernetes pod via Helm charts. The instructor emphasizes the advantages of using Jenkins as a containerized service within Kubernetes, such as improved scalability, ease of management, and alignment with Kubernetes-native practices. Throughout the course, you'll learn: - The rationale behind deploying Jenkins as a Kubernetes pod - How to deploy Jenkins using Helm charts - Best practices for configuring Jenkins within a K8s environment - The benefits of containerized CI/CD pipelines over traditional setups **Instructor & Credentials:** The course is led by a seasoned Cloud DevOps engineer with over 6.5 years of industry experience, holding notable certifications like CKA (Certified Kubernetes Administrator) and AWS DevOps Professional. With hands-on experience working with AWS (including EKS), Terraform, and Kubernetes, the instructor provides practical insights rooted in real-world scenarios across North America and Europe. **Who Should Take This Course:** - Software developers and engineers exploring CI/CD pipelines - Intermediate DevOps professionals aiming to deploy Jenkins within Kubernetes - Individuals familiar with AWS, EFS, EBS, Persistent Volumes, and Kubernetes roles and claims **Why You Should Enroll:** This course is a perfect primer for those who want to modernize their CI/CD workflows without the hassle of traditional Jenkins installation. It sets a solid foundation for advanced topics like deploying Jenkins with Docker-in-Docker in subsequent courses. Moreover, with the instructor's extensive industry and cloud experience, learners gain practical, actionable knowledge that can be directly applied in real-world projects. **My Verdict & Recommendation:** If you're looking to enhance your DevOps toolkit by integrating Jenkins with Kubernetes efficiently, this course is highly recommended. It offers clear explanations, practical deployment strategies, and prepares you for more advanced Jenkins topics on Kubernetes provided in subsequent courses. Best of all, it’s free, making it an accessible starting point for modern CI/CD pipeline development. **Final Note:** Enroll now to gain the skills needed to deploy and manage Jenkins in Kubernetes clusters confidently, paving the way for sophisticated automation workflows and scalable CI/CD pipelines. --- Would you like me to craft a shorter summary or promotional blurb for sharing?

Overview

Have you heard about Jenkins CI/CD pipeline before?But you don't know what's the best way to set up Jenkins CI/CD pipeline for Kubernetes cluster?Well, you don't want to install Jenkins as a package on Linux server if you are deploying to K8s cluster. In fact, there is a helm chart version of Jenkins which can be deployed as a K8s pod in k8s cluster.Well, in this course, I will summarize why you would want to deploy Jenkins as a k8s pod. By the time you finish this FREE course, you will be ready to jump onto my "Advanced Jenkins in K8s (Docker in Docker)" course!Who should take this courseyou are a software developer/engineer or intermediate DevOpsyou know AWS, EFS, EBSyou know Kubernetes, Persistent Volume, Persistent Volume Claim, ClusterRole, etcWhy you should take this course:Instructed by a cloud DevOps engineer (with CKA and certified AWS DevOps pro) working at US company in SFI have been pretty handson with Terraform, AWS, AWS EKS with 7+ industry experience in both North America and Europe.My background & Education & Career experienceCloud DevOps Software Engineer with 6.5+ years experienceBachelor of Science in Computing Science from a Canadian universityKnows Java, C#, C++, Bash, Python, JavaScript, Terraform, IaCExpert in AWS (holds AWS DevOps Professional certification) and Kubernetes (holds Certified Kubernetes Administrator, CKA)I will see you inside!

Skills

Reviews